			<description><![CDATA[<p>Xerete,<br /><br />There are 3,247,943,160 ways to pull 20 numbers out of a pool of 35 numbers.<br /><br />If you pull out the 5 correct numbers, then you are left with pulling out 15 more numbers from a pool of the 30 numbers that remain. There are 155,117,520 ways to do so.<br /><br />This leaves you with:<br /><br />155,117,520 ways to have all 5 winners among your 20 numbers<br /><br />---------------- divided by<br /><br />3,247,943,160 ways to pull any 20 numbers out of a pool of 35 numbers<br /><br />equals 4.775% of all possible &#x27;35 choose 20... &#x5b;&#xa0;<a href="https://www.lotterypost.com/thread/181950/1124625">More</a>&#xa0;&#x5d;</p>]]></description>
